Georgian Parliament to vote for ambassadorial candidates

Georgia, Tbilisi, Dec.10 / Trend N. Kirtskhalia /

The Georgian parliament will vote for candidacies of Georgian ambassadors to eight countries today at the plenary session.

Teimuraz Sharashenidze was nominated to the post of ambassador to Azerbaijan. Konstantin Kavtaradze was nominated to the post of ambassador to Sweden. Nikoloz Nikolozishvili was nominated to the post of ambassador to Poland. Deputy Foreign Minister Alexander Nalbandov was nominated to the post of ambassador to Slovakia. Mamuka Zhgenti will replace Zurab Chiaberashvili in the Council of Europe and Chiaberashvili will be appointed as the ambassador to Switzerland.

At the last plenary session the parliament approved the candidacies of Georgian ambassadors to Armenia, Brazil and the United States of Mexico.

Sharashenidze previously served as the consul general to Turkey.
